In Black Box Thinking, journalist and performance expert Matthew Syed challenges the way we think about success and failure. Drawing inspiration from the aviation industry’s use of “black boxes” to learn from mistakes, Syed argues that progress in business, medicine, sports, and everyday life depends on a willingness to confront errors openly and learn from them. Through compelling case studies and real-world examples, he shows how cultures that embrace transparency and experimentation consistently outperform those that hide failure.

Blending psychology, performance science, and business insight, Syed reveals that success is rarely the result of natural talent alone — it grows from resilience, iteration, and intelligent response to setbacks. Engaging and thought-provoking, Black Box Thinking offers a powerful framework for personal growth, leadership, and innovation in any field
